Bank and post office clerks vs Street cleaners Salary (2025)
How do Bank and post office clerks and Street cleaners sal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.
Bank and post office clerks earns £3,068 more per year (12% higher)
Detailed Comparison
| Metric | Bank and post office clerks | Street cleaners |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Median Annual | £28,652 | £25,584 | +£3,068 |
| Mean Annual | £29,659 | £23,643 | +£6,016 |
| Monthly | £2,388 | £2,132 | +£256 |
| Weekly | £551 | £492 | +£59 |
| Hourly | £13.78 | £12.30 | +£1.48 |
